I applied online. The process took 4 weeks. I interviewed at Tesla in Apr 2012
Interview
Tesla is going through some major growing pains right now. I was contacted for an initial interview in mid March by a junior engineer. The interview went well, and I was subsequently scheduled to be contacted by the engineering manager for that position. However, the interviewer failed to call me during our scheduled time, and neither he nor HR let me know that this was going to happen. We rescheduled, but unfortunately, the same thing happened again--the manager failed to call me, and no one let me know that this was going to happen.
We rescheduled for a third time, and fortunately I was able to connect with the manager, nearly a month after our first attempt at an interview. The interview went well, but I was not offered a job.
Neither interviewer had looked at my application or resume before my interview, and as a result we weren't able to talk about my experience as much as I had wished.

I applied online. The process took 1 day. I interviewed at Tesla in Feb 2011
Interview
Phone interview consisted of general behavioral interview type questions. I was asked to talk about my project work and about what kind of position I wanted. Ultimately, I was told that I wasn't a match for the position becuase I lacked prior experience in an industrial environment. I was quite surprised that they were asking for prior experience for an internship position, while most students apply for internships to gain some experience in the first place.
